That hdparm was run during the despooling process which is likely impacting those numbers.  (Although I would argue that 125MB/sec should be more than enough to despool a 45MB file! :))

This does seem to be a mysql issue, as switching to postgres has resolved this. Oddly enough, running myqltuner.pl didn't show any cause for concern.

Thanks again for the prompt response

I think you’ll be much happier with PostgreSQL in the long term.
